
Red Carpet Tours Pvt Ltd | E-Showroom
Red Carpet Tours Pvt Ltd | E-Showroom
Red Carpet Tours Pvt Ltd
23/1, First Floor, East Patel Nagar, New Delhi
Phone
0091 11 46275275
Mobile
Email